What does Lockheed Martin do?

Lockheed Martin Corp is an American aerospace company that was formed in 1995 through the merger of Lockheed Corporation and Martin Marietta. However, the history of the company dates back to 1912 when Glenn L. Martin built his first airplane. The business model of Lockheed Martin Corp focuses on providing complex systems and solutions for customers in the aerospace, defense, energy, and other critical infrastructure sectors. The company is involved in the development, production, and maintenance of aircraft, helicopters, satellites, rockets, and other advanced technologies. One core competency of Lockheed Martin Corp lies in the development of advanced military technologies. The company is a major supplier to the US military as well as other nations. The company is also involved in the exploration of space and heavy industrial products. The company has four main areas: Aeronautics - This area focuses on the development of military and civilian aircraft. One of Lockheed Martin Aeronautics' most well-known productions is the F-35 fighter aircraft. Missiles and Fire Control - This area produces missile and weapon systems as well as other ammunition. Lockheed Martin Corp is a leading provider of missile and weapon systems for US military programs as well as the international market. Rotary and Mission Systems - Lockheed Martin Corp produces and develops advanced systems for reconnaissance and surveillance missions. These systems include radar and reconnaissance systems. Additionally, the company also develops technologies for protection against cyber attacks. Space - Lockheed Martin Corp is a leading provider of satellites and rockets used for both civilian and military purposes. One of the most well-known projects is the Orion program, which is part of NASA's efforts to send humans to Mars. Lockheed Martin Corp's products include the F-35 fighter as well as the C-130 Hercules transport plane. Additionally, the company also offers IT services, energy management systems, and infrastructure development. Overall, Lockheed Martin Corp is a leading company in the aerospace industry with a wide range of products. The company has a long history and is a key player in the security and defense industry. Furthermore, the company continuously invests in research and development to expand its portfolio of advanced technologies and solutions. Deciphering Lockheed Martin's P/E Ratio

The Price to Earnings (P/E) Ratio of Lockheed Martin is a vital metric that investors and analysts use to determine the company’s market value relative to its earnings. It is calculated by dividing the current stock price by the earnings per share (EPS). A higher P/E ratio could suggest that investors are expecting higher future growth, while a lower ratio may indicate a potentially undervalued company or lower growth expectations.

How much dividend does Lockheed Martin pay?

Over the past 12 months, Lockheed Martin paid a dividend of 12.15 USD . This corresponds to a dividend yield of about 2.67 %. For the coming 12 months, Lockheed Martin is expected to pay a dividend of 15.96 USD.

What is the dividend yield of Lockheed Martin?

The current dividend yield of Lockheed Martin is 2.67 %.

When does Lockheed Martin pay dividends?

Lockheed Martin pays a quarterly dividend. This is distributed in the months of June, September, December, March.

How secure is the dividend of Lockheed Martin?

Lockheed Martin paid dividends every year for the past 24 years.

Stock savings plans offer an attractive way for investors to build wealth over the long term. One of the main advantages is the so-called cost-average effect: by regularly investing a fixed amount in stocks or stock funds, you automatically buy more shares when prices are low, and fewer when they are high. This can lead to a more favorable average price per share over time. In addition, stock savings plans allow small investors access to expensive stocks, as they can participate with small amounts. Regular investment also promotes a disciplined investment strategy and helps to avoid emotional decisions, such as impulsive buying or selling. Furthermore, investors benefit from the potential appreciation of the stocks as well as from dividend distributions, which can be reinvested, enhancing the compounding effect and thus the growth of the invested capital.
